Output 8529293b65b63a1654fa14c69e77854086384c6ffd850d3e3b2bb544dbd70177:4

value
11377530
script pubkey
OP_0 OP_PUSHBYTES_20 ca507331c8d6fbac4756617922989e9e881428cb
address
ltc1qefg8xvwg6ma6c36kv9uj9xy7n6ypg2xt8l7z2u
transaction
8529293b65b63a1654fa14c69e77854086384c6ffd850d3e3b2bb544dbd70177
spent
true